Insecta - Mecoptera - Mesopsychidae
Alternative combination: Prochoristella whitehousei
Full reference: E. F. Riek. 1955. Fossil insects from the Triassic beds at Mt. Crosby, Queensland. Australian Journal of Zoology 3(4):654-691
Belongs to Austrochoristella according to R. Willmann 1989
See also Riek 1955 and Willmann 1978
Sister taxa: none
Type specimen: University of Queensland Department of Geology C2172, C2173, a forewing. Its type locality is Mount Crosby Insect Bed (UQ collection), which is in a Norian pond shale in Australia.
Ecology:
Distribution: found only at Mount Crosby Insect Bed (UQ collection)
